Transaction d699646d410e01566810359a20a2081dc5f7daf20712806522688d51c1d3f71b
1 Input
1 Output
-
d699646d410e01566810359a20a2081dc5f7daf20712806522688d51c1d3f71b:0
- value
- 2596757
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c106208b138788ea8f9307bd9608f89fb62985c
- address
- bc1qesgxyz938puga28expaajcy038ak9xzuwptzw6